Left 4 Dead DLC Due Out Shortly, Says Valve
by Mike Bendel on December 29, 2008 @ 1:11 pm

An announcement regarding the first batch of promised downloadable content for zombie shooter Left 4 Dead will be made “shortly,” Valve writer Chet Faliszek revealed to Kotaku in a recent video podcast.
Due out next year on PC and Xbox 360, the incoming DLC will include versus maps for the second and third campaign, as well as “some new stuff” thrown into the mix. No further details were provided, however.
On the PC side, Faliszek also mentioned that an SDK based on Valve’s Source 2008 engine will be released soon, but did not specify an exact date. It is expected, although not confirmed, that the SDK will allow for the creation of custom campaigns.
